Abstract

The utility model discloses a back massager, which comprises a machine body, wherein an opening for a massaging mechanism to pass through is formed in the machine body; a massage mechanism provided so as to be movable in a setting space to switch between a non-operating state retracted in the opening and an operating state extended from the opening; the back massager also comprises an auxiliary supporting device, wherein the auxiliary supporting device is provided with a deformation part positioned in the setting space, and the deformation part is provided with a first state corresponding to the non-working state and a second state corresponding to the working state; when in the first state, the deformation part is inflated to support the back of a user in a mode of filling the set space; in the second state, the deformed portion is deflated and contracted to allow the massage mechanism to massage the back of the user through the opening. The back massager can improve the comfort of the user.

Technical Field
The utility model relates to a massager technology, in particular to a back massager.
Background
The common back massager comprises an organism and a massage mechanism, wherein the organism supports a user and is provided with an opening, the massage mechanism is driven to move relative to the opening, the user can be massaged when the massage mechanism extends out of the opening, and the back massager can be understood by referring to patent applications CN201922192448.9, CN202121433994.8 and the like. The existing back massager has the problems that when the massaging mechanism is contracted in the opening, the back part of the user corresponding to the opening is not supported, so that the user is easy to feel uncomfortable, and the use experience is affected. In view of this, the present application is specifically proposed.
Disclosure of Invention
The utility model aims to solve the technical problems that the existing back massager is easy to cause uncomfortable feeling to users and influences the use experience.
In order to achieve the above purpose, the technical scheme adopted by the utility model is as follows: a back massager comprises a machine body, wherein an opening for a massage mechanism to pass through is formed on the machine body; a massage mechanism provided so as to be movable in a setting space to switch between a non-operating state retracted in the opening and an operating state extended from the opening; the back massager also comprises an auxiliary supporting device, wherein the auxiliary supporting device is provided with a deformation part positioned in the setting space, and the deformation part is provided with a first state corresponding to the non-working state and a second state corresponding to the working state; when in the first state, the deformation part is inflated to support the back of a user in a mode of filling the set space; in the second state, the deformed portion is deflated and contracted to allow the massage mechanism to massage the back of the user through the opening.
Preferably, the deformation part comprises an annular base, a front sealing part arranged on the front side of the annular base and a rear sealing part arranged on the rear side of the annular base, the front sealing part and the rear sealing part are matched to form an air cavity, and the periphery of the annular base is provided with an air inlet part; the rear sealing part moves from front to back when the deformation part is inflated, and moves from back to front when the deformation part is deflated.
Preferably, a connecting rope is connected between the front sealing part and the rear sealing part.
Preferably, a wear-resistant piece is arranged on the side of the rear sealing part facing the massage mechanism.
Preferably, the annular base comprises an annular seat, an annular rear joint, an annular front joint, and an annular connecting portion; the outer end edge of the rear joint part is connected to the inner side wall of the seat part through the connecting part, and the outer end edge of the rear sealing part is connected to the rear joint part; the outer end edge of the front joint portion is connected to the front side end edge of the seat portion, and the front seal portion is connected to the front joint portion.
Preferably, an annular embedded groove is formed between the inner side wall of the seat part and the outer side wall of the connecting part, the auxiliary supporting device is connected to the machine body through an adapter seat, the adapter seat comprises an annular base fixedly connected to the machine body and an annular joint part embedded in the embedded groove, and the annular joint part is fixedly connected with the seat part.
Preferably, the annular base is PVC sandwich mesh cloth.
Preferably, the back massager comprises a back cushion arranged on the front side of the machine body, the back cushion comprises a frame, elastic cloth, inelastic cloth and a supporting ring, the inelastic cloth is connected to the rear side of the elastic cloth and provided with a through hole corresponding to the opening position, the supporting ring is arranged at the outer end edge of the opening and fixedly connected to the elastic cloth and the inelastic cloth, and the outer peripheral sides of the elastic cloth and the inelastic cloth are fixed on the frame.
Preferably, the part of the elastic cloth corresponding to the opening position is fixedly connected with the front sealing part.
Due to the adoption of the technical scheme, the utility model has the following beneficial effects: the back massager of this application, supplementary supporting device's deformation part can fill the space bearing user back of setting for when massage mechanism does not work, and supplementary supporting device's deformation part can cooperate organism bearing user promptly, promotes the travelling comfort that the user used.

Referring to fig. 1A to 1D, the manner in which the massage mechanism 1 and the auxiliary supporting device 2 of the first embodiment are combined will be described first. In connection with fig. 1C, the massage mechanism 1 is provided so as to be movable in the front-rear direction, and when the massage mechanism 1 moves forward in the X direction by a set space, it shifts from the non-operating state to the operating state. The auxiliary supporting device 2 has a deformation portion located in a set space on the front side of the massage mechanism 1, the deformation portion having a first state corresponding to the non-operating state of the massage mechanism 1 and a second state corresponding to the operating state of the massage mechanism 1. In the first state, the deformed portion of the auxiliary supporting device 2 is inflated to fill the space between the massage mechanism 1 and the back of the user (i.e., the set space), thereby serving as an auxiliary support for the back of the user. In the second state, in the first state, the deformed portion of the auxiliary supporting device 2 is deflated and contracted, and the massage mechanism 1 is capable of massaging the back of the user via the deformed portion.
In this embodiment, the deformation part of the auxiliary supporting device 2 includes an annular base 2A, a front sealing part 2B disposed on the front side of the annular base 2A, a rear sealing part 2C disposed on the rear side of the annular base 2A, and a connecting rope 2D, wherein the annular base 2A, the front sealing part 2B, and the rear sealing part 2C cooperate to form an air cavity S, and an air inlet part P is provided on the outer periphery of the annular base 2A; the rear sealing part 2C moves from front to back when the deformed part is inflated and moves from back to front when the deformed part is deflated. The connection string 2D is connected between the front sealing portion 2B and the rear sealing portion 2C. The auxiliary supporting device 2 further comprises an air pump mechanism (not shown) for controlling the inflation and deflation of the deformation part.
In the present embodiment, the annular base 2A includes an annular seat portion M1, an annular rear joint portion M2, an annular front joint portion M3, and an annular connecting portion M4. The outer edge of the rear joint part M2 is connected to the inner side wall of the seat part M1 via a connecting part M4, the outer edge of the rear seal part 2C is connected to the rear joint part M2, and the outer edge of the front joint part M3 is connected to the front side edge of the seat part M1. An annular fitting groove T is provided between the inner wall of the seat M1 and the outer wall of the connecting portion M4.
The annular base 2A may be a PVC mesh fabric, and the front sealing portion 2B and the rear sealing portion 2C may be air-impermeable cloth.
In another example, referring to fig. 2A and 2B, a wear-resistant member 2E is disposed on a side of the rear seal portion 2C facing the massage mechanism 1, and the wear-resistant member 2E is, for example, wear-resistant cloth, so that the service life of the rear seal portion 2C can be prolonged by disposing the wear-resistant member 2E.
The specific manner in which the massage mechanism 1 and the auxiliary support device 2 are applied to the back massager will be described below.
Referring to fig. 3A to 3D, the back massager of the present embodiment may be used as a backrest of an automobile seat, and comprises a massaging mechanism 1, an auxiliary supporting device 2, a machine body 3 and a cushion 4, wherein the auxiliary supporting device 2 is the structure including the wear-resistant member 2E, but it should be understood that the structure including no wear-resistant member 2E may be replaced. In the embodiment, the number of the massage mechanisms 1 and the auxiliary supporting devices 2 is 4 correspondingly.
In this embodiment, the auxiliary supporting device 2 is connected to the machine body 3 through the adapter 5, and referring to fig. 4A to 4C, the adapter 5 includes an annular base 5A fixedly connected to the machine body 3 and an annular joint portion 5B embedded in the embedded groove T, and the annular joint portion 5B is fixedly connected to the seat M1 (in this embodiment, fixedly connected by the sewing thread 6). The annular base 5A can be fixedly connected to the machine body 3 through fastening screws.
The machine body 3 is adapted to the back of the user in size to support the back of the user, and an opening 3A is formed on the machine body for the massage mechanism 1 to pass through, the massage mechanism 1 can move in a set space to switch between a non-working state contracted in the opening 3A and a working state penetrating out of the opening 3A, and a driving member for driving the massage mechanism 1 to move relative to the opening 3A, such as a telescopic push rod or an air bag, is omitted from the illustration. When the massage mechanism 1 is in a non-working state contracted in the opening 3A, the deformation part of the auxiliary supporting device 2 is in a first state, namely, the deformation part is inflated and expanded to fill a set space, so that the auxiliary supporting device 3 supports the back of a user. When the massage mechanism 1 is in the working state of being worn out from the opening 3A, the deformed portion is deflated and contracted to allow the massage mechanism 1 to massage the back of the user through the opening 3A. An air pump mechanism for controlling the inflation and deflation of the deformation portion may be provided in the body 3.
The cushion 4 is disposed on the front side of the machine body 3, and in this embodiment, the cushion comprises a frame 4A, an elastic fabric 4B, a non-elastic fabric 4C and a supporting ring 4D, wherein the non-elastic fabric 4C is connected to the rear side of the elastic fabric 4B and is provided with a through hole N corresponding to the position of the opening 3A, the supporting ring 4D is disposed at the outer end edge of the through hole N and is fixedly connected to the elastic fabric 4B (which can be fixedly connected through an adhesive material), the non-elastic fabric 4C, and the outer peripheral sides of the elastic fabric 4B and the non-elastic fabric 4C are fixed on the frame 4A. The part of the elastic cloth 4B corresponding to the position of the through hole N is fixedly connected with the front sealing part 2B. When the massage mechanism 1 is worn out from the opening 3A, the massage mechanism 1 presses the elastic cloth 4B, thereby massaging the back of the user. The support ring 4D may be made of PP.
